Women鈥檚 Tennis Wins Home Finale vs UVA Wise
Lincoln Memorial Women's tennis clinched a 4-2 victory against Virginia-Wise in their home finale, improving their season record to 10-10 and conference record to 5-4. The match featured strong performances in both doubles and singles, with LMU dominating the doubles bracket to secure an early lead. Key individual victories included Rosalie Carrier-Dulac's and Alexandra Ortiz's wins that contributed to the Railsplitters' overall success. The team finished their home schedule with an impressive 9-1 record at home.
